DIY vs. Professional Pigeon Control in Bellevueac-unit-protection
| DIY Method | Effectiveness | Limitation |
|---|---|---|
| Ultrasonic devices | Minimal proven effectiveness | Most peer-reviewed studies show negligible impact on pigeon behavior |
| Bird gel or sticky repellent | Mildly effective on flat ledges | Collects dust and debris quickly, loses stickiness, and can trap small songbirds |
| Sealing individual entry points | Effective for specific openings | Pigeons find alternative entry points without comprehensive exclusion |
| Removing food sources | Helpful as part of a broader plan | Urban environments provide too many alternative food sources for this alone |
| Water sprinklers or motion sprays | Some short-term deterrence | Not practical for rooftops or upper ledges; water waste and maintenance cost |
